Transformer Problems
Issues with transformers frequently occur in heating systems. A malfunctioning transformer could stop power from getting to the thermostat, interrupting the whole heating system. Prior to contacting a professional, make sure that all wires are tightly connected and devoid of any corrosion. If you are feeling assured, you can utilize a multimeter to measure the voltage levels. Numerous homeowners encountering heater issues discover that thermostat calibration is the main issue. Ensure your thermostat is clean, positioned away from drafts, and correctly set to "Heat" mode. At times, changing the temperature settings or swapping out the batteries can fix these problems. Failures in the Ignition SystemIf your gas heater fails to ignite, it may be caused by a defective ignition system or a problem with the gas supply. Prioritize safety: switch off the gas and electric supply prior to examining or cleaning parts such as the igniter or pilot light. Frequently, straightforward cleaning can regain functionality, but if the odor of gas continues, leave your residence and contact an expert right away to manage the situation safely.
